What Is Immediate Harbr?
Immediate Harbr strips wellbeing back to three core stabilizers: sleep, movement, and screen time. These are the fastest-acting levers you can pull when life feels chaotic.
No group meetings. No weekly commitments. Just a simple daily plan you can start today and adjust tomorrow.
The Three Core Stabilizers
Sleep
When sleep improves, everything else becomes easier. This is the foundation that makes change possible.
Movement
Movement shifts your nervous system. It doesn't have to be intense—just consistent and intentional.
Screen Time
Where your attention goes affects everything. Small changes to screen habits create space for recovery.
